For a more long term resolve, faucet the nail in, then generate two drywall screws in about an inch earlier mentioned and an inch beneath the nail head. The screws will keep the drywall on the wall stud, blocking it from shifting and pushing the nail back out. When the screws are in position, use drywall spackle to address up the holes.
